Locating Stars and Constellations

Ursa Major, Ursa Minor and Cassiopeia


are constellations visible in the North
Sky.

Ursa Major can easily located because


it contains the seven stars called
plough.

The edge of the bowl is pointing to


the Polaris, the North Star.

Polaris is located at the end of the


Little Dipper in the constellation Ursa
Minor.

The Optical Telescope

It collects visible light from the outer


space.

These telescopes
varieties:

1.

come

in

two

Refracting telescope- collects


and focuses light into a glass lens
and then focus the light directly
into the eyepiece.

2. Reflecting telescope- reflects light


on a glass mirror and send it to the
eyepiece.

The Hale Telescope

It has 5-meter mirror that can gather


tremendous amounts of light. When
coupled by electric camera, which is
supersensitive to light, it can see
galaxies billions of light years away.

The Radio Telescope

A large curved material dish or an


antenna that resembles a parabolic
satellite TV dish.

It collects radio waves and reflects


them to a focus point above the
center of the dish.

The sensitive receiver of the


telescope converts them into an
electrical signal, which is interpreted
by a computer.
